From Aspen Park to District Park: A Weekend of Community Milestones
The buzz around the community has been electric, with some fantastic milestones and events lighting up our neighbourhood recently!
On Saturday, March 22, we officially opened Aspen Park together with Chris Homer, Shellharbour City Council Mayor, and Gareth Ward, State Member for Kiama. Nestled right in the heart of our Aspen neighbourhood, this brand-new park features swings, a climbing structure, play equipment, a shaded picnic area, and plenty of open green space where families can kick back and have a blast.
But the party didn’t stop there! To celebrate this exciting milestone, we invited residents to District Park for an afternoon of family fun. Over 300 residents rolled out their picnic blankets, enjoyed tasty tea boxes, danced to live tunes, with the little ones enjoying face painting, crafts and sports activities.
